If you want to be an inventor, you might want to consider taking on some of these characteristics: being stubborn, keeping your eyes open, finding a need and filling it, or being a dreamer. This witty text tells the stories behind the creation of familiar objects such as the radio and the printing press, and some not so familiar-the haircutting helmet and eyeglasses for chickens. Full-color art.
